Job Description:
What You'll Do
- Help management maintain and enhance department or functional units in support of the overall compliance program.
- Collaborate with management to identify compliance issues and corrective action plans and communicate the scope and severity of identified concerns to the applicable level of management.
- Assist in obtaining and developing content for presentations for committee reporting.
- Support the business in operationalizing legal and regulatory requirements.
- Maintain a high level of awareness and knowledge of regulatory compliance requirements and assist in the identification of compliance risks.
- Manage the activities of the Compliance staff (direct/indirect) and take responsibility for the overall integrity and quality of the work product.
- Collaborate with business partners in the first line of defense regarding compliance risks and controls.
- Create and maintain work product and supporting documentation.
- Communicate results and/or concerns verbally and in writing.
- Ensure compliance issues are brought to the attention of senior compliance professionals.
- Monitor and validate the status of corrective actions taken by business partners to remediate concerns.
- Review and investigate elevated complaints as key Compliance point of contact in areas such as DCC/EOCA, review tracking and trending, and assist business with identification of process improvements to mitigate compliance risks identified by complaint analysis.
- Evaluate, monitor and/or test the adequacy of business processes and practices with respect to risks, controls, and regulatory requirements, and identification of gaps and issues.
- Assist more senior compliance professionals in evaluating the adequacy of business policies, procedures, training and reference materials, system and manual processes, and provides support for research of regulatory requirements.
- Assist Principals, Managers, or Senior Manager in discrete portions of larger projects.
The Basics
- Bachelor's degree in any field
- 4+ years of experience in project management, compliance, risk, operations, governance, or related field
- 6+ years of experience in compliance, law, risk operations, governance, or related field
- In lieu of a degree, 8+ years of experience in compliance, law, risk operations, and governance
- Experience as a lending, deposits certified regulatory compliance manager or project management professional
